怎么把本地的存储过程导入oracle到数据库

怎么把本地的存储过程导入oracle到数据库,第1张

从服务器将ORACLE数据导出和导入本地oracle数据库中的方法

一:将服务器上的ORACLE数据库导入到本地机子上;

具体方法:

在CMD模式下执行以下命令

exp username/password@服务器端数据库ID file=c:/文件名dmp

例如下面:

exp djyy/djyy@zhwx file=c:/djyy20090921dmp

exp wxzd/wxzd@zhwx file=c:/wxzd20090921dmp

二:建立本地oracle数据库

具体方法:

点击开始->程序->Oracle - OraDb10g_home1->配置和移植工具->Database Configuration Assistant

运行后点击下一步,选择创建数据库->next->选择一般用途->填写自己的数据库名->next-->填写口令,选择同一口令吧,当然你也可以为每个用户填写不同的口令,以后基本上默认安装吧。安装完成后退出即可。

三:建立用户,并赋予DBA权限

具体方法:

在刚建立的本地数据库中,用DBA的权限账户进入,然后建立自己的用户,并赋予DBA等权限;

具体实例代码:

1 SQL> conn sys/change_on_install as sysdba;

2 已连接。

3 SQL> create user username identified by password;

4 users;

5

6 用户已创建。

7 SQL> grant create session,create table,create view to username

8 授权成功。

9 SQL>grant DBA to uername;

10 授权成功。

四:导入oracle数据库

具体方法:

在CMD模式下执行以下命令

imp 用户/密码 file=dmp commit=y full=y

首先我们使用SQLyogEnt工具,连接到mysql数据库。

连接成功后在左侧的目录位置,找到需要的表,右键打开表

也可以直接在sql执行器中输入:

select from datetable name

打开这个表

在sql执行器的下方,结果下方,最左侧的位置,如下图,有一个小图标,鼠标移动上面会浮出文字“导出为”点击这个图标

点击后会d出一个名为“导出为”的d出窗口,选择需要导出的文件格式:如csv、html、xnl等,在右侧选择导出的字段

在界面的最下方有一个输入框,框中是程序默认的一个导出的路径,也可以点击路径旁的按钮,进行自定义导出文件路径。

最后点击导出按钮,点击后会有一个小的提示窗,提示信息为“date exporet successfully”点击确定按钮,完成导出 *** 作

最后就是在导出目录中找到导出的文件,查看导出是否成功。

这里需要注意一下,csv格式的文件,如果用excel打开会出现乱码,因为编码不同,如果使用txt打开则不会有这样的问题。

navicat for mysql是一种数据库管理工具, 专门用于简化, 开发和管理MySQL。我们可以使用navicat for mysql来连接远程数据库,也可以连接本地数据库。使用这个工具,查看表的数据非常方便,也可以输入SQL命令来实现查询。但是输入创建表等命令就不是很方便了。好了,我们一起来看看怎么使用navicat for mysql 创建并查询数据库中的数据。

2 连接数据库

安装MySQL Server 51和navicat for mysql。打开MySql Commend Line Client,输入密码,进入到了MySql的命令窗口了。这里创建一个数据库和一个表:

mysql> create database mydata;

mysql> use mydata;

mysql> create table StudentScore

-> (name varchar(10) primary key,

-> number int(10),

-> department varchar(10),

-> gender varchar(10),

-> birth int(10),

-> score int(10)

-> );

第一:导入数据库结构

第二:导入数据库数据

能上网的电脑

1

第一导入数据结构

打开本地计算机上的SQLServerManagementStudio客户端软件:

2

本地电脑:登陆本机数据库连接控制端:

3

选择您要导出到服务器的数据库然后鼠标右键:选择生成SQL脚本:

4

选中本地电脑需要导出脚本的库名字

5

需要选择选择兼容sql2005的版本的脚本:

修改sql脚本的保存路径:记录下这个路径

查看生产脚本生成的选项:

成功生成sql脚本:并记录下脚本导出的路径

连接到虚拟主机提供的目标数据库服务器:

并点击新建查询,拷贝您导出的SQL脚本代码(此代码为第一步导出的sql脚本代码)到上图显示的查询分析器中,点击分析脚本,如果没有语法错误,就点击执行脚本,直到执行完毕。

导入数据结构完毕

第二:导入数据库数据

下面咱们开始导入数据库表中的数据:登陆您本地的数据库:

点击您本地计算机上的数据库右键-任务-导出数据:

选择目标数据库,如下添加虚拟主机提供给您的数据库信息(服务器地址,用户名,密码,数据库):

点击下一步,点击下一步,选中所有表,并确保“目标”

点击下一步,直到执行完毕:这样你的本地数据库就导入到虚拟主机上了

导入数据库数据完毕

首先请打开本地的SQL 2000的企业管理器,然后根据数据库开通信中的地址、用户名密码,建立远程SQL注册,连上远程服务器上的数据库: 然后登录到远程数据库服务器: 1右击您准备导入数据的数据库,选择“所有任务”下的“导入数据” 2进入DTS导入/导出向导,点击“下一步”按钮继续 3选择数据源,输入数据源所在的数据库服务器IP、用户名、密码和要复制数据的源数据库,点击“下一步”按钮 4选择目的,输入目的数据库所在的数据库服务器名称、用户名、密码和要复制数据的目的数据库(这个信息在用户区,数据库管理中可以看到),点击“下一步”按钮 5选择“在SQL Server数据库之间复制对象和数据”方式,点“下一步”继续 6注意取消安全措施选项 7设定调度方式,一般选“立即运行”就可以,然后点“下一步”继续 8点“完成”执行 9数据导入完成

以上就是关于怎么把本地的存储过程导入oracle到数据库全部的内容,包括:怎么把本地的存储过程导入oracle到数据库、Sqlyog怎么导入本地数据到数据库、如何使用navicatformysql连接本地数据库,并且导入数据文件等相关内容解答,如果想了解更多相关内容,可以关注我们,你们的支持是我们更新的动力!

欢迎分享,转载请注明来源:内存溢出

原文地址:https://54852.com/sjk/9506953.html

(0)
打赏 微信扫一扫微信扫一扫 支付宝扫一扫支付宝扫一扫
上一篇 2023-04-29
下一篇2023-04-29

发表评论

登录后才能评论

评论列表(0条)

    保存